This is analytical chemistry lab question, and this lab was about determination of total cation concetration in a salt by ion exchange.
Exxactly 0.5033g of an unknown solid containing Fe2(SO4)3 and non-iogenic impurities was dissolved in about 25mL of water and placed on a column of Rexyn 101 ion exchane resin. The column was then eluted with 200 mL of water and the total eluent collected in a 250mL columetric flask and diluted to the mark with water. When a 50mL aliquots of this solution was titrated, 11.35mL of 0.10359M NaOH solution was required to reach the end point. Calculate the percentage of Fe2(SO4) in the unknown solid.
